Watched this on Netflix last night
A simple yet harrowing and hard hitting film about a young boy who becomes a child soldier for a rebel army in Africa, even though the location is never revealed and it doesn't claim to be based on a true story like many other war films the acting and pace of the film is gripping. Good to see something different to the usual Iraq,Afghanistan or WW2 based war films even if the subject of child soldiers sickens many
Head and shoulders above most other films in this genre, in with a chance for film of the year
8/10
